Broward County, FL Adopts Ordinance Regarding Procurement and Contracting Opportunities for County Business Enterprises
The County Commission adopted an ordinance pertaining to county procurement and contracting opportunities for county business enterprises; repealing in its entirety section 1-81 of the Broward County Code of ordinances relating to community disadvantaged business enterprises and replacing it with the county business enterprise act of 2009, relating to and governing county business enterprises; providing eligibility criteria and certification process for county business enterprises; establishing a cumulative goal for county business enterprise participation in county contracting opportunities; providing criteria for setting contract goals and reserves.

Issue History
06/26/09The ordinance was adopted at the 6/23/09 meeting.
06/09/09At the 6/9/09 meeting, the County Commission will schedule a public hearing for 6/23/09.

Lobbying Information
Require lobbyist registration? Yes
Lobbyist registration fee? $50
Additional information: You need to have an AccessBROWARD account to register as a Lobbyist. Register online at Broward County’s Online Registration Website and select New Registration. Pay the Fifty Dollar ($50) registration fee for each employer on whose behalf you registered to lobby.
